Housing Choice Voucher Project Based Voucher Program
The Arvada Housing Authority (AHA) invites property developers in Arvada to submit applications for participation in the Housing Choice Voucher Project Based Voucher Program (PBV). The objectives of this allocation are to:
1) Expand housing options for low-income individuals and families with special needs 2) To preserve affordable housing, for low-income individuals and families with special needs that are at risk of being eliminated due to lack of a funding source
3) To increase the supply of affordable housing for individuals and families who are chronically homeless
4) To increase the supply of affordable, accessible housing for person with disabilities

Housing Choice Voucher Program
The Housing Choice Voucher (HCV) Program is a program that is federally regulated and funded through the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D). This program offers rental assistance to very and extra low income families, individuals, the elderly, and the disabled. This helps individuals to afford decent housing in the public market. Which includes single family homes, townhomes, and apartments. Housing assistance is provided in the form of rental subsidies. The HCV rental subsidies cover the difference between the participant’s payment and the unit’s market rent. Participants pay rent based on their income.
